Why the winds are shifting toward Obama - CNN.com


In a mid-November survey, when asked which candidate they were more likely to support, registered voters gave Mitt Romney a lead of 4 percentage points over Obama, 51% to 47%. The mid-December survey found an 11-point switch; Obama now has a 52%-45% edge over Romney. Against Newt Gingrich, Obama has a 16-point lead, 56%-40%. (Ironically, the one Republican candidate who does as well against Obama as Romney is Rep Ron Paul, trailing by the same 52%-45% margin.)

As Gergen notes, the actual shift in electoral prospects is unclear (Intrade showed no significant gains for Obama, and changes in polling numbers can be fleeting). However, the New York Times (http://www.nytimes.com/2011/12/23/u...ry-was-aided-by-republicans.html?ref=politics) made an interesting point about how this changes Obama's dynamic with Congress, rather than the voters. The payroll tax cuts have left Republicans more divided and Democrats more united. While gridlock still seems to be the order of the day in Washington, the odds of progressive legislation (such as the other parts of Obama's proposed jobs bill) seem to have grown somewhat.
